------- Additional comments from tony_...@openoffice.org Thu Jul 9 04:28:19 +0000 2009 ------- There should be Style control (Display) of the default view for document windows. I write books, and have my main story document open in the middle of my 32 inch screen, sized to show a full page. I also have several other OO documents open around the main window containing notes, story plot outline, etc. I use templates to open each window in order to control the default window size and position, and the templates work fine on the first window opened, however if I open a different template for a second window, it opens at the same size as the first template. As well, setting up my work screen involves a lot of position, zoom, and other minor adjustments before OO is ready for work. It would be very beneficial if the Styles module contained another subject tab (Display) to allow control of the document window, so that merely opening the document would place it at the desired position, size, zoom, etc needed.
